Which is plant tissue responsible for the filling of the space between other tissues?
Plant-filling tissue is basically called as parenchyma and the plant parenchyma can be divided into photosynthetic parenchyma, a tissue that has cells with many chloroplasts and a high photosynthesis rate found mainly in leaves, and storage parenchyma, specialized in the storage of water (for example, in cactus), starch or air (for example, in aquatic plants).
